Alanine--glyoxylate transaminase. [EC: 2.6.1.44]
L-alanine + glyoxylate = pyruvate + glycine.
  • With one component of the animal enzyme, 2-oxobutanoate can replace glyoxylate.
  • A second component also catalyzes the reaction of EC 2.6.1.51.

Serine--pyruvate transaminase. [EC: 2.6.1.51]
L-serine + pyruvate = 3-hydroxypyruvate + L-alanine.
  • The liver enzyme may be identical with EC 2.6.1.44.
